Press Release By
Betty Lou McBride

Proprietor Of Old Jail Museum, Jim Thorpe PA

POCONO MOUNTAINS, Pa. – Jim Thorpe, Pennsylvania, long known as the Switzerland-of-America and noted for its mountain setting, pristine Victorian architecture and award-winning Christmas lighting will host the 25th Annual Olde Time Christmas Celebration on December 1-3,9,10,16,17, 2006. A major holiday attraction, the event will be highlighted by an emphasis on the Victorian days of Charles Dickens with activities for both adults and children.

Authentic Victorian-era clothing, from undergarments to outer wraps, will be shown by Lisa Lewis, the Victoriana Lady at a Vintage Fashion Show and Tea, on December 16 at 1:00 p.m. at the Mauch Chunk Museum, accompanied by a lecture detailing the fashions of 100 years ago. A Victorian tea including traditional English tea sandwiches, delightful sweet delicacies and a variety of teas will be served in the style of olden days with afternoon tea cups, white napkins and gracious servers.

Olde Time Christmas
will begin with the traditional lighting of the Christmas tree on December 1, in Asa Packer Park by Santa and Mrs. Claus. Holiday tours of the Asa Packer Mansion and a tour through town on a horse-drawn trolley will be available December 2, 3 and December 9, 10, weather permitting.

All three weekends visitors will enjoy the beauty of the magical Victorian Christmas tree display at the Guilded Cupid Bed and Breakfast and Rotary Club Ghost Walks beginning at 8:00 p.m. at the Inn at Jim Thorpe.
